23/24 FA Cup Fifth Round TV selections revealed

The 23/24 FA Cup Fifth Round TV selections have been revealed with all of the fixtures picked to be broadcasted live on air.

All eight FA Cup fifth-round ties will be available to watch live with the game due to be played in midweek, on the week commencing Monday, 26th of February.

The 12 clubs that are involved in live broadcast ties on the BBC and ITV’s linear channels will pick up a Β£125,000 fee, and the four clubs that are participating in live broadcast ties on BBC iPlayer will receive a Β£55,000 fee. These fees are in addition to any payments from the competition’s prize fund.
